Portuguese Navy Selects Türkiye’s STM to Build Multirole Logistics Support Ships
ADVERTISEMENT
The Portuguese Navy has awarded a contract to Türkiye’s STM (Savunma Teknolojileri Mühendislik ve Ticaret A.Ş.) to construct two Multirole Logistics Support Ships (MLSS), marking a significant step in strengthening Portugal’s naval logistics capabilities. This deal reflects Portugal’s commitment to modernizing its fleet and enhancing its maritime operations.

Contract Details

The agreement with STM involves the design, construction, and delivery of two modern Multirole Logistics Support Ships. These vessels will play a crucial role in supporting the Portuguese Navy’s logistical operations and strengthening its ability to perform a wide range of maritime missions.

  • Ship Type: Multirole Logistics Support Ships (MLSS)
  • Contractor: STM, a leading Turkish defense and shipbuilding company
  • Purpose: To enhance logistics support, fleet resupply, and humanitarian operations

Capabilities of the MLSS

The new ships will serve multiple operational roles, including:

  1. Logistical Support: Transporting fuel, supplies, and critical equipment to naval forces at sea.
  2. Humanitarian Aid: Providing assistance during natural disasters or crises.
  3. Medical Support: Equipped with medical facilities for emergency operations.
  4. Search and Rescue (SAR): Supporting maritime rescue missions.

The vessels’ advanced design ensures flexibility, high endurance, and the ability to adapt to evolving naval challenges.


Strategic Importance

The award of this contract marks a milestone for STM as it expands its footprint in European defense markets. It also highlights Türkiye’s growing role as a competitive player in global naval shipbuilding.

For Portugal, these vessels represent a significant enhancement of its naval infrastructure, improving operational readiness and reinforcing its presence in the North Atlantic and global maritime missions.


Leadership Insights

STM President Özgür Güleryüz emphasized the importance of the partnership:
“We are proud to collaborate with the Portuguese Navy in delivering these state-of-the-art logistics support ships. This contract underscores STM’s ability to meet international standards and provide reliable, innovative maritime solutions.”

Portuguese naval officials highlighted the importance of the project in modernizing the country’s maritime fleet and bolstering support operations worldwide.


Conclusion

The collaboration between the Portuguese Navy and Türkiye’s STM marks a step forward in modern naval logistics. These Multirole Logistics Support Ships will significantly enhance Portugal’s operational capabilities, ensuring efficient resupply, humanitarian response, and global mission readiness.
